Torre del Moro
Torrevieja, Spain, Spain
Torre del Moro is a historic coastal watchtower perched on a hill above Cabo Cervera, about five kilometers north of Torrevieja in Alicante province, southeastern Spain.
First documented in 1320 and authorized by King James II in 1312, this truncated cone-shaped masonry structure formed part of a medieval defense network against pirate raids, using smoke and fire signals alongside towers like La Mata to alert inland villages.
Rebuilt in the 16th century, restored in 1960 and 1994 with added battlements and a Torrevieja coat of arms, it now stands as a declared Site of Cultural Interest since 1985, offering stunning panoramic views of the Mediterranean, salt flats, and sunsets in a scenic park popular for photos and hikes.
